sendmail發郵件提示Domain name required for sender address問題解決方案
今天有一封郵件突然發不出去了,提示錯誤資訊:553 5.5.4 <di>...Domain name required for sender address di
上網搜尋,答案都說是因為找不到伺服器,需要改伺服器名稱或域名檢查,但是我檢查了伺服器名稱,也檢查了域名,全部正常。
後來我測試了下發送簡短的文字,即傳送成功。
但是傳送我這個超過12M的郵件還是不成功,所以我懷疑是郵件大小的原因。
通過修改sendmail.cf檔案,把限制大小改為15M後,果然能正常傳送出去。
以下為修改方法:
配置檔案地址:/etc/mail/sendmail.cf
vi /etc/mail/sendmail.cf
把O MaxMessageSize=5000000
改為
O MaxMessageSize=15728640
即把限制大小調大到15M
1M=1048576位元組
儲存後重啟sendmail服務即可立即生效。
相關推薦
sendmail發郵件提示Domain name required for sender address問題解決方案
今天有一封郵件突然發不出去了,提示錯誤資訊:553 5.5.4 <di>...Domain name required for sender address di 上網搜尋,答案都說是因為找不到伺服器,需要改伺服器名稱或域名檢查,但是我檢查了伺服器名稱,也檢查了
outlook等客戶端工具外發郵件提示550 5.7.1 Unable to relay for
Unable to relay for問題現象:outlook、foxmail等客戶端工具外發郵件提示550 5.7.1 Unable to relay for(發內網郵件不會)、網頁方式發送外網和內網郵件都可以。解決辦法:可能性1:在exchange郵件服務器中,發現默認的SMTP虛擬服務沒有啟用;於是啟動
Python smtp發郵件提示錯誤554, b'DT:SPM 163 smtp1
使用163郵箱的SMTP服務,傳送到QQ郵箱時出現錯誤: 注意,你是用的password應該是授權碼不是你的郵箱登陸密碼。 授權碼可以在你開通SMTP服務的時候得到。 554錯誤彙總: •554 DT:SPM 傳送的郵件內容包含了未被許可的資訊,或被系統識別為垃圾郵件。請檢查是否有
phpmailer發郵件提示SMTP->ERROR: Failed to connect to server的解決方法
原文連結 使用phpmailer外掛發郵件失敗提示:SMTP -> ERROR: Failed to connect to server: Connection timed out (110) The following From addres
Jenkins 發郵件 553 Mail from must equal authorized user解決辦法
如下配置了Jenkins郵件系統,但是沒法傳送測試郵件,錯誤553。 在網上搜了下,有些人錯誤為501 mail from address must be same as authorization user;其實問題是一樣的,需要在Jenkins Location中配置
Microsoft.AspNet.FriendlyUrls發布到IIS後404報錯的解決方案
nal sys aspnet 路由 system html onf blank ebs
關於高並發系統數據冪等的常用技術解決方案
pre erp 選擇 con pda for mark 什麽 更新 前言介紹 在系統開發過程中,經常遇到數據重復插入、重復更新、消息重發發送等等問題,因為應用系統的復雜邏輯以及網絡交互存在的不確定性,會導致這一重復現象,但是有些邏輯是需要
1.報出問題: Please change caller according to com.intellij.openapi.project. IndexNotReadyException documentation 2.分析問題: 提示資訊,不影響編譯 3.解決方案: 重啟AS
1.報出問題: Please change caller according to com.intellij.openapi.project. IndexNotReadyException documentation 2.分析問題: 提示資訊,不影響編譯 3.解
雲宏與英特爾攜手發布了可全面兼容主流虛擬化解決方案
pcie 結果 發的 創新 協議 efi 內核 超融合一體機 輕松 日前,雲宏與英特爾攜手,發布了基於英特爾?至強?可擴展平臺全面升級的超融合一體機解決方案。 雲宏超融合一體機搭載了雲宏自主研發的超融合核心技術,采用異構設計,可全面兼容主流虛擬化系統,實現了虛擬化和分布式存
Jenkins部署Maven專案時提示找不到JDK問題的解決方案
背景描述 今天我將一個Maven Web專案在Jenkins中配置自動構建部署時,遇到報錯: [ERROR] Failed to execute goal org.apache.maven.plugins:maven-compiler-plugin:3.1:compi
eclipse中執行tomcat提示埠被佔的4種解決方案
今天碰到一個問題,在eclipse中執行一個程式,eclipse裡面的tomcat一啟動就報錯說端口占用,eclipse完全不能聯網,maven不能下載依賴包,不能建立maven專案,不能安裝外掛,然後我查看了本機的端口占用情況也沒有看到我要用的埠被別的應用佔用,最後…….折騰了好久,終於弄好了,分享如下:錯
ubuntu中提示找不到make命令的解決方案(command not found)
這篇微博轉載自http://blog.csdn.net/fenglibing/article/details/7096556,感謝博主。 第一種方式:利用安裝盤修復 今天遇到一ubuntu,別人剛裝的,我下載了ncftp,準備從其它地方把檔案搬過來,把 ncftp下載
mysql data too long for column xxx解決方案
最近匯入資料的時候,總是報錯:java.sql.SQLException: Data truncation: Data too long for column '***' at row 1 Query,查詢好久,才發現是資料庫的字符集出錯。整理了一下,解決方案
vs出錯提示程式無法正常啟動(0xc000007b)解決方案
前幾天用vs2013是還是好的,今天要執行一個程式是忽然就出了問題。一般vs忽然出現問題都是Windows的更新導致的。 1.出現該問題可能是因為系統檔案的丟失,可以下載一個Directx修復工具修復系統檔案,如果有360軟體管家,可直接在軟體管家裡面下載。 2.在做完第一步時,再試著執行程
java.lang.IllegalStateException: getOutputStream() has already been called for this response解決方案
原因:在JSP頁面釋放資源的時候,呼叫了ServetResponse.getWriter()方法 。 1、Jsp解決辦法,在程式的最後新增: <% out.clear(); out = pageContext.pus
Node.js使用MongoDB3.4+Access control is not enabled for the database解決方案
今天使用MongoDB時遇到了一些問題 建立資料庫連線時出現了warnings 出現這個警告的原因是新版本的MongDB為了讓我們建立一個安全的資料庫 必須要進行驗證 後來在外網找到了答案 解決方案如下: 建立管理員 use admin d
pip install scrapy,提示安裝lxml包安裝失敗的解決方案
開發環境:python 2.7.12 系統:windows10 錯誤提示:make sure the development packages of libxml2 and libxslt are installed 錯誤原因猜想:因為pip安裝時會安裝最
Mac執行shell指令碼提示command not found的一種解決方案
本人在學習使用Mac OS的過程中,想寫一個簡單的安裝Android apk的指令碼,發現根據網上教程走完之後,總會提示一個錯誤。但是我檢查了很多遍許可權和Android包括adb環境變數配置,依然沒有找到原因,後來無意間用xcode打開了一次sh指令碼,發現裡面時另外一種
報錯:failed to get the task for process XXX(解決方案)
引人: iOS真機除錯程式,報如下錯誤資訊: failed to get the task for process XXX 原因: 證書問題,project和targets的證書都必
Nginx提示502和504錯誤的終極解決方案
一、錯誤提示說明: Nginx 502 Bad Gateway的含義是請求的PHP-CGI已經執行,但是由於某種原因(一般是讀取資源的問題)沒有執行完畢而導致PHP-CGI程序終止。 Nginx 504 Gateway Time-out的含義是所請求的閘道器沒有請求到,簡單來說就是沒有請求到可以執行的PHP